#2dff25 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#2dff25 is composed of 17.6% red, 100% green and 14.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 82.4% cyan, 0% magenta, 85.5% yellow and 0% black. It has a hue angle of 117.8 degrees, a saturation of 100% and a lightness of 57.3%. #2dff25 color hex could be obtained by blending #5aff4a with #00ff00. Closest websafe color is: #33ff33.

#2dff25 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#2dff25 has RGB values of R:45, G:255, B:37 and CMYK values of C:0.82, M:0, Y:0.85, K:0. Its decimal value is 3014437.
